Language course

Many Portuguese speak English, but sometimes it’s good to know some simple phrases, then you get a different treatment and a smiling answer in return. It also feels good to be able to ask a question or order food at the restaurant instead of pulling out Google Translate.

Are you interested in learning Portuguese at a simple conversational level? Get in touch!

I offer two variants of my courses, on site in a group (just outside Lagos) or remotely. You learn to express yourself and understand sentences. After the basic course, you can recognise common words and simple phrases. You can read common names and simple sentences. You can more easily converse with others. You can cope with common situations in shops, restaurants, banks and other public establishments.

My course is based on Listen – Imitate – Learn, practice a little bit at a time, repeat until you know most of the words. You will be happy about your success and want to learn even more – it keeps the study interesting and alive. 15 minutes of practice per day gives a good base of the foreign language.

How does it work?
After you register and pay the fee – MBWay (EURO) – you get access to Episode 1 (out of 12) which you download from my website (Episode 1 consists of 34 different files). Each section consists of bilingual phrases, glossaries, audio files and exercises plus other useful information – go through each section and practice thoroughly before moving on to the next. When you think you’re ready for the next episode, you pay the fee and get access to the next download.

Throughout the course, you can email questions if you feel there is something you do not understand.

COST:
25 euros per episode per person

Who am I?

I first moved to Portugal (Portimão) with my family in 1970 and went to Portuguese school with my sister. The revolution came in 1974 and a year later we had to move back to Sweden. Mum and dad came back to Portugal after 2 years when everything had calmed down, a few years later I also moved here again (this time to Guia outside Albufeira).

After a couple of years I married a Portuguese and had a daughter. She grew up here and went to Portuguese school with many friends, Portuguese being her first language.

I ran a printing company (in Boliqueime) for a number of years until I started doing web design. My daughter and I went to Brazil for two years and then back to Sweden. In 2016 I landed in Portugal again and this time in Lagos. At the same time, many Swedes moved here, so I decided to start my language lessons.

As I have lived here for so many years and both worked and spent time with the local people, I also share with you about the local culture that can be useful to know.
